take the inner soles out and throw away, then wash the shoes if you can with bleach, if they are colored use non chlorine bleach. Take them outside to dry and allow to dry for a couple of days, make sure that the laces are out and the tongue is out so that as much air can get to the insides. Once you are sure they are dry sprinkle some baking soda inside them, and then put in new insoles. Every couple of days dump out any soda that is left and add fresh.

Also wether you are wearing socks or not make sure you sprinkle baby powder (the pure cornstarch kind) on your feet just before putting on the shoes.
